A low pressure system will bring cold showers and snow to Western Washington over the next few days, leading to difficult morning commutes. Gusty winds will keep Whatcom County below freezing, with wind chills in the single digits. Snow accumulation is more likely south of Seattle, particularly Wednesday morning and evening.

A low pressure system will continue to spin in cold showers and snow over the next few days, with tough morning commutes ahead.Gusty Fraser Valley outflow winds will keep western Whatcom County below freezing most of the week, with wind chills in the single digits.Keep reading for a breakdown of what to expect in the coming days.The area of low pressure has moved slightly further off the coast, so moisture has decreased a bit today.

It will all depend on where the showers show up and where the heaviest bands develop.While conditions will be mainly dry for most spots overnight Tuesday into Wednesday, any moisture that is still on area roadways will freeze and lead to another slick commute. Use caution and drive for the conditions.The low pressure system will push inland on Friday, drying things out across western Washington heading into the weekend.
